[F1Article 6 U.K. [F2Requirements concerning inspection of the specified fruits originating in Argentina, Brazil, South Africa and Uruguay within the Union]

[F21. Specified fruits originating in Argentina, Brazil, South Africa and Uruguay shall be visually inspected at the point of entry or at the place of destination established in accordance with Commission Directive 2004/103/EC (1) . Those inspections shall be carried out on samples of at least 200 fruits of each species of the specified fruits by batch of 30 tonnes, or part thereof, selected on the basis of any possible symptom of Phyllosticta citricarpa .] ]

2.If symptoms of Phyllosticta citricarpa are detected during the inspections referred to in paragraph 1, the presence of that harmful organism shall be confirmed or refuted by testing of the fruits showing symptoms.

3.If the presence of Phyllosticta citricarpa is confirmed, the batch from which the sample has been taken shall be subjected to refusal of entry into the Union.
